4. Find the value of a if (2x-5)(x+3)=2x²+x+a.​

Step-by-step explanation:

(2x-5)(x+3)=2x^2+x+a

2x(x+3)-5(x+3)=2x^2+x+a

2x^2+6x-5x-15=2x^2+x+a

6x-5x-x-15=2x^2-2x^2+a

6x-6x-15=a

-15=a
